CogniGuide Logo
CogniGuide

Instant C Programming Question Papers Generated by AI

Tired of generic tests? Upload your C code snippets, textbook sections, or lecture slides, and our AI instantly builds comprehensive quizzes tailored exactly to your study material.

No credit card required

Trusted by learners from top universities

University of California, BerkeleyUniversity of MichiganGeorgetown UniversityUniversity of Southern CaliforniaUniversity of Wisconsin-MadisonUniversity of Illinois Urbana-Champaign

From Source Material to Mastery in Minutes

Move beyond static test banks. Leverage intelligent automation to create highly specific, context-aware formative assessments.

Turn Any C Document Into an Exam

Upload PDFs, DOCX files, or simply type a prompt like 'Generate questions on recursion and dynamic memory allocation in C'. The AI extracts the critical concepts for precise testing.

Deep, Explanation-Based Learning

Every generated question includes a detailed answer key and comprehensive explanations for every option. This supports active recall and solidifies understanding of complex topics like pointers and memory management.

Export Ready for Any LMS or Review

Whether you need interactive practice or formal submission, export your C programming quizzes instantly to PDF, Word, QTI 2.1, or Moodle XML formats.

Create Your Perfect C Programming Assessment

Our three-step process ensures you spend zero time writing questions and maximum time mastering the content.

  1. 1

    1. Input Your Source Material

    Upload the specific C programming notes, documentation, slides, or images containing the exact information you need tested on.

  2. 2

    2. AI Extraction & Generation

    Our specialized AI model processes your content, identifying key learning objectives and generating diverse question formats, including detailed MCQs.

  3. 3

    3. Practice or Export

    Engage with the quiz immediately in our interactive study mode or export the full question paper with answers to Word or PDF for offline review.

Why AI Generated C Programming Question Papers Outperform Static Tests

Creating effective study aids for complex subjects like C programming requires deep context. Traditional C programming question papers often miss nuances covered in your specific lecture notes. Our AI tool excels because it ensures perfect alignment between your study material and the generated knowledge checks.

  • Ensures topic coverage reflecting your syllabus.
  • Provides detailed rationales supporting complex C concepts.
  • Reduces time spent manually formulating expert-level questions.

Leverage this technology to simulate exam conditions perfectly, guaranteeing your practice directly addresses the material you need to memorize and apply.

Frequently Asked Questions on AI Quiz Generation

Get clarity on how our C programming test generator handles your data and output requirements.

How does the AI generate questions from my C programming documents?

The AI analyzes the text and structure of your uploaded files (PDFs, DOCX). It uses advanced natural language processing to identify key variables, syntax rules, function definitions, and conceptual relationships to formulate contextually relevant multiple-choice questions.

What specific file types can I upload to generate a C programming question paper?

We support common educational formats including PDF, DOCX, and PowerPoint files. You can also input questions directly via text prompt or upload images containing written material.

Can I really export the generated C quiz in standard formats?

Yes. We provide robust export options suitable for various platforms. You can download your quiz in PDF, Word (DOCX) for easy printing, or use standardized formats like QTI 2.1 or Moodle XML for direct import into Learning Management Systems.

Is using the AI to generate C programming practice tests free?

The core service is available for free, allowing you to generate a limited number of quizzes and practice interactively. Our paid plan unlocks unlimited generation credits and access to our most advanced AI model for superior complexity.